For the 6 month period Jan 1 2004 to June 1 2004, Southend were involved in 2 new registrations/transfers; 1 updated contract and 5 loans (8 transactions). Not one of these elicited a payment to an agent.
That contrasts with:
Orient (12), who paid £2,500
Cheltenham (13), who paid £2,000
Hull (18)- £4,000
Macclesfield (20)- £5,000
Huddersfield (13)- £10,000
and Swansea (19), a massive £17,580
Divisional total: £41,080
Compare this with Derby, who paid £279,000 to agents last season and West Ham, £243,500 and Wigan £!45,000
Not one other club in the League (Prem excluded) paid more than £100,000 to agents
